> We have a lot of references to "master" in the code base. It will be beneficial to remove references to problematic language that can alienate potential community members. 
> SPARK-32004 removed references to slave
>  
> Here is a IETF draft to fix up some of the most egregious examples
> (master/slave, whitelist/backlist) with proposed alternatives.
